Transaction 8e64f55732e2c0cc3780060fbbef8a0908fa470645fb99d49c274595527ee357

1 Input
2 Outputs
  • 8e64f55732e2c0cc3780060fbbef8a0908fa470645fb99d49c274595527ee357:0
  • value  420733
    address  31vf7VGsq92Sb5EZX2RVXKybkWrfFfHrR9
  • 8e64f55732e2c0cc3780060fbbef8a0908fa470645fb99d49c274595527ee357:1
  • value  24654189
    address  3EFmwsQG8nvhSp1VstLaZ82r2vYvThj62x